Cost of Living in Sotogrande - Frequently Asked Questions
How does the overall affordability of Sotogrande compare to other coastal destinations, and who tends to find value there?
Overall, Cost of Living in Sotogrande sits at the higher end of Spainโ€™s coastal towns, driven by gated neighborhoods, resort-style amenities, and premium services. If you value security, marina views, and easy access to golf courses, youโ€™ll find solid value in the consistent quality and lifestyle. Budget-conscious travelers may notice rents and premium groceries, while long-term residents often balance costs with quiet streets and predictable upkeep. Compared with busier south coast hubs, Sotogrande offers fewer surprises yet more understated luxury. Tip: map out a short stay first to gauge neighborhoods and daily routines.
What should you plan for day-to-day life: housing search, food options, transport, co-working, and errands?
Day-to-day life centers on ease of access to outdoor spaces, dining, and well-serviced neighborhoods. Housing searches typically involve local agents and longish leases in Sotogrande Alto or near the marina, with different vibes and noise levels. For daily needs, supermarkets and markets cover fresh produce, while international options are available but pricier. Public transport is limited, so many rely on a car or ride-hailing; walking is pleasant for short hops. Co-working spots exist in nearby towns, and weekends invite outdoor markets or golf outings. Sotogrande living cost varies by season and neighborhood. Tip: set a realistic monthly envelope for rent, utilities, and groceries.
